The 2006 Cork Intermediate Football Championship was the 71st staging of the Cork Intermediate Football Championship since its establishment by the Cork County Board in 1909. [1]
The final, a replay, was played on 19 November 2006 at Páirc Uí Rinn in Cork, between Béal Átha'n Ghaorthaidh and Castletownbere, in what was their first ever meeting in the final. [2] Béal Átha'n Ghaorthaidh won the match by 0–05 to 0–04 to claim their first ever championship title. [3] [4]
